The Limits of Royal Authority: Resistance and Obedience in Seventeenth-Century Castile - Cambridge Studies in Early Modern History Ruth MacKay
The Limits of Royal Authority: Resistance and Obedience in Seventeenth-Century Castile - Cambridge Studies in Early Modern History
Ruth MacKay
In what is sometimes called the age of absolutism, Castilian nobles and commoners, tribunes and towns, were to a considerable degree able to resist and shape royal commands. This is a study of one such form of resistance: the opposition to military levies in the 1630s and 1640s.
